MEMO — Sales Leads Only

Team, quick heads-up: we're in early talks to acquire Bramblewick Systems, the folks behind the Larkspur scheduling suite. Nothing is signed, so keep this off your pipeline calls for now. If it lands, we'd fold their Kettleford office into our Marrowgate hub and cross-sell Larkspur to our mid-market accounts by spring. Deal team meets Thursday; expect a fuller brief after that. Until then, business as usual with prospects. The confidential summary of the plan is below.

management briefing: Only 7 of the 120 pilot accounts renewed Ralael, so a churn review is set for January 1.

RestockRoute CI keeps failing on the route-optimizer stage when the depot fixture set is stale. Don't retry blindly — regenerate fixtures with the refresh script first, then rerun only the failed stage. If the planner image itself is suspect, compare against the last green pipeline. The known-good run is identified by the trace token below.

build token for tawif-bahip: htk31_68bba16e1afabfef4ecc69408c06f16

Canary gating for the Marrowbeam gateway: promote only if error rate stays under 0.5% and p95 latency under 180ms for 30 consecutive minutes. Any gate breach triggers automatic rollback; do not override manually without a second approver. Quota and auth metrics are excluded from gating by design. Always log the canary's build token below before promoting.

session token of kagup-hahaf = htk3_2b8